Emigration dates at this time are very difficult.
Immigration dates are a bit better, but still not good.

Canadian records
Complete nominal rolls of immigrants to Canada before 1865 do not exist. Only a few passenger lists have survived...
Many immigrants to Canada came from the United States, or from Europe via American ports. Before 1908, immigrants could freely cross the Canada-United States border to enter Canada; there are therefore no files for immigrants who came to Canada by this route before 1908.
http://www.collectionscanada.gc.ca/immigrants/021017-3000-e.html

UK records
The majority of inward passenger lists from 1878 to 1960 and outward passenger lists from 1890 to 1960 have survived (see below). There are very few records in The National Archives of passengers before 1878.
http://www.nationalarchives.gov.uk/records/looking-for-person/passengers.htm

US records
St. Albans District Manifest Records of Aliens Arriving from Foreign Contiguous Territory. Washington, DC, USA: National Archives Record Service, 1986. (Family History Library film numbers listed below.) The Family History Library has more than 1,000 rolls of microfilm that include Soundex (phonetic index) cards and original manifests giving detailed information pertaining to border crossings. Crossings from Maine to Washington state are included between 1895 and 1915.
https://familysearch.org/learn/wiki/en/Canada_Emigration_and_Immigration

It seems there are 3 pairs of dates in question - firstly, Henry emigrated to Canada. Some time later, Martha and the kids left to join him.
The gap between these two events could be as little as a couple of months - the longest gap I've seen was 3 y, but it wasn't at all unusual for someone to go out first, and get accomodation and employment sorted before the rest of the family joined him.
It usually was the head of the h/h who went first, although in my dad's family, it was his cousin who went first and was joined the following year (6m later) by his siblings and parents.

We have the date of Martha's passage thru NY, but not the emigration date, nor the immigration date. I think there was no rail connection betwween NY & Hamilton in 1856, so she probably travelled by water.

Unlike the UK censuses, where most info is simply picked up from the forms enumerators dropped off earlier in the week, in the US (& Canada) the info is collected by enumerators questioning at the threshold (in rural US, the bulk of the enumerator's time is spent in travelling the route, not in the questioning).
